OREANDA-NEWS President of Ukraine Volodymyr Zelensky announced the reform of the country's army in June. This is stated in a message on the official Telegram channel of the head of state.

According to him, all key initiatives will be coordinated in May. For example, Zelensky said that the issue of increasing payments to fighters would be considered. "The minimum level should be at least 30 thousand hryvnias (51 thousand rubles — approx. "The tapes.<url>") for rear positions. For combat positions — several times more. For Ukrainian commanders, combat sergeants and officers, a decent and significantly high level of payments," he said.

He also instructed to provide special contracts for infantrymen with a salary of 250-400 thousand hryvnias (425-680 thousand rubles), depending on the performance of tasks on the battlefield. In addition, Zelensky wanted to change the approach to recruiting units and strengthen the contract system. "To ensure certain terms of service and the possibility, starting this year, of phasing out those who were mobilized earlier, based on clear time criteria," the Ukrainian president concluded.

Earlier it became known that in Ukraine they are discussing limiting the number of postponements for employees of enterprises. It was clarified that they want to reduce the number of quotas for booked employees from 50 percent to 30.
